This is an exciting opportunity to own and grow a portfolio of Suzuki dealer relationships, helping shape how retailers engage with our finance and leasing products. You'll be the face of Suzuki Finance in your region - working directly with retailers to drive performance, increase product penetration and strengthen how customers access our finance and leasing solutions. Through Suzuki Finance and Suzuki Contract Hire, we play an important role in the UK's transition to Net Zero by supporting the adoption of electric vehicles. We're investing heavily in Transport, evolving beyond traditional finance to create better digital journeys, stronger dealer capability and more value for customers and partners.

In this role, you'll help dealers develop confidence with our products, use data and insight to guide performance conversations, and influence the rollout of strategic and digital initiatives across the network. You'll collaborate closely with OEM teams and colleagues across Distribution Channels to ensure dealers receive consistent support and insight. It's a great opportunity if you enjoy building partnerships, driving commercial outcomes and making a real, visible impact.
